A Warm, Welcoming Space for Our Families and Community
Every Tuesday morning from 9:15am, St Mary’s Catholic Primary School, Newton Aycliffe, opens its doors to parents, carers and members of the wider community for our Tuesday Morning Wellbeing Club — a relaxed and friendly space designed to support connection, wellbeing and togetherness.
A Space to Connect
Whether you’d like a quiet moment, a chat with others, or simply a warm drink to start your day, our Wellbeing Club offers a calm and welcoming environment. There’s no booking needed and no pressure — just an open invitation to drop in whenever you can.
What’s on Offer Each Week
Our Tuesday sessions include:
- A free cuppa and friendly conversation
- A chance to meet and connect with other parents and community members
- A play area for little ones, with toys ready and set out
- Access to our fully stocked community pantry, where food items are available to take away
We aim to create a space where everyone feels valued, supported and part of our school family.
Everyone Welcome
Whether you're a parent, carer, grandparent or a member of the local community, we'd love to see you there. Pop in for five minutes or stay for the morning — whatever works for you.
